The Aztec Empire engaged in several significant military campaigns, primarily aimed at expansion and the acquisition of tribute. Key conflicts include the wars against neighboring city-states like Tlaxcala and Huexotzinco during the late 15th century, which were part of the larger campaign to dominate the Valley of Mexico. The most notable military effort was the conquest of the Tarascan state, as well as various campaigns to subdue the Mixtecs and Zapotecs. Additionally, the Aztecs conducted ritual warfare, known as "xochiyaoyotl," to capture prisoners for religious sacrifices.
